East Lancashire Learning Group's Accrington and Rossendale College invites applications for a Maths Lecturer. The role focuses on delivering GCSE and Functional Skills Maths, with a 35-hour week and a permanent contract at Accrington and Rossendale campus.
The successful candidate will plan courses, develop schemes of work, and teach in a supportive environment that values high achievement, professional development, and student success.
Salary: Up to £41,937 per annum (possibility for additional incentive payment, see details below)
Hours: 35 per week (part-time may also be considered)
Working Weeks: 52 per year
Contract Type: Permanent
Site: Accrington and Rossendale College
Closing Date: Midnight, Sunday 20th September 2026
Interview Date: Friday 25th September 2026

You will be part of a highly successful team of dedicated Maths staff delivering GCSE and Functional Skills Maths at Accrington and Rossendale College along with inspiring your students to achieve their best.
East Lancashire Learning Group is 'Powered by Maths and English'. Part of our core strategic intent is to ensure that our learners are English and maths enabled and subsequently there is whole college approach to – and ownership of English and maths. All Maths teachers are well-qualified and have expert knowledge of the subject and we also continue to invest in teachers' ongoing professional development. You will be joining a team of dedicated, innovative and highly-successful subject-experts who achieve remarkable things - students who resit their GCSEs at the college are more than twice as likely to achieve Grade 4-9 than the National Average.
